Engineering and Technology
Engineering and Technology is studied at 21 institutes across 10 states in India, as recorded in AISHE data. Combined approved seat intake across all institutes offering Engineering and Technology is 2,301 students per year. Programmes in this discipline run 1 to 4 years.

What programs are offered in Engineering and Technology?
Engineering and Technology includes the following programmes: Ph.D.-Doctor of Philosophy, M.Tech. -Master of Technology, B.Tech.-Bachelor of Technology, B.E.-Bachelor of Engineering, M.C.A. -Master of Computer Applications.
